What is scATAC-seq?

scATAC-seq (single-cell Assay for Transposase-Accessible Chromatin using sequencing) is a high-throughput method used to profile genome-wide chromatin accessibility in thousands of single cells. It reveals the regulatory landscape of individual cells, allowing researchers to study cell heterogeneity, identify cell types, and map gene regulatory networks.
